Ingredients
- Large loaf of Italian or French bread: Use bread with a crisp crust and fluffy interior for best texture
- Unsalted butter: At room temperature lets you blend in the garlic easily and evenly
- Fresh garlic cloves: Minced fine for stronger flavor always pick garlic heads that are plump and without soft spots
- Dried or fresh parsley: Adds color and freshness fresh parsley brings a brighter flavor but dried works well too
- Salt: To balance out the richness use fine sea salt for easy blending
- Shredded mozzarella cheese: Provides melt and stretch freshly shredded melts smoother than pre bagged cheese
- Optional crushed red pepper flakes: These offer a touch of heat if you enjoy a spicy kick
Step-by-Step Instructions
- Preheat the Oven:
- Set your oven to 375 degrees Fahrenheit let it come fully to temperature for even baking results
- Make the Garlic Butter:
- Combine softened unsalted butter minced garlic dried or fresh parsley and salt in a mixing bowl blend with a fork or spatula until the mixture is combined and the parsley and garlic are evenly distributed this step is key to making every bite flavorful
- Slice the Bread:
- Lay your bread on a cutting board and use a serrated knife to cut it in half lengthwise if you want smaller portions divide into shorter sections slicing evenly ensures all your pieces bake at the same rate
- Spread the Mixture:
- Generously spread your garlic butter mixture on every cut surface push it into all the nooks and crannies so the flavor seeps into the bread you are looking for full coverage
- Add the Cheese:
- Take your shredded mozzarella and sprinkle it over the buttered bread in an even layer go all the way to the edges so every bite gets cheese fully covering helps protect the bread from drying out
- Bake:
- Set your prepared bread halves onto a baking sheet lined with parchment for easy cleanup bake for fifteen to twenty minutes until the cheese melts and bubbles if you want crispier cheese turn the oven to broil for the last two minutes but watch carefully to avoid burning
- Serve:
- Let the bread cool for a minute then cut into slices serve while still warm since that is when the cheese is stretchiest and the crust is at its crispiest

Storage Tips
If you have leftovers cool the bread completely before wrapping it in foil and storing in the fridge it keeps fresh for up to three days for reheating place in the oven at three hundred degrees Fahrenheit until warmed through this helps restore the crisp crust skip the microwave as it can make the bread soggy
Ingredient Substitutions
To change up this bread swap in cheddar provolone or even a little grated parmesan for a deeper flavor if you lack fresh parsley dried basil or Italian seasoning can stand in equally well if you need dairy free you can use a plant based butter and cheese alternative

Common Questions
- → Can I use pre-shredded cheese?
Yes, pre-shredded mozzarella works well and saves time, though freshly shredded cheese often melts more smoothly.
- → How do I make the bread extra crispy?
For a crispier texture, briefly broil the bread after baking. Watch closely to avoid burning the cheese.
- → Is it possible to prepare ahead of time?
You can assemble the bread and refrigerate it, then bake just before serving for a fresh, hot result.
- → What bread works best for this dish?
Italian or French loaves are ideal. Choose sturdy bread that holds plenty of toppings without becoming soggy.
- → Can I add other flavors?
Absolutely! Try roasted garlic, different cheese blends, or extra herbs to adapt the flavor to your liking.
